Taxonomic Classification

Rank Hump-backed fly Madras Treeshrew
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um Arthropoda (Arthropods) Chordata (Chordates)
Class Insecta (Insects)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Diptera (Diptera) Scandentia (Scandentia)
Family Phoridae Tupaiidae
Genus Megaselia Anathana
Species Megaselia rufipes Anathana ellioti

Evolutionary Relationship

Hump-backed fly and Madras Treeshrew share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
